Transaction deb243a798f68db5421b8a374a97bf6f3fe94839a729df02d16e90361af7be8d
1 Input
1 Output
-
deb243a798f68db5421b8a374a97bf6f3fe94839a729df02d16e90361af7be8d:0
- value
- 901863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2e23232714f659b8b3ed1cb3325db81bffe2288 OP_EQUAL
- address
- 3Lv4oCz9U6RwuJNKa8T5cyU5ikMS3y75np